About Parent Pathways
Parent Pathways is a voluntary service supporting parents and carers of young children to identify their personal, education and employment goals and take practical steps towards achieving them.
The program recognises that every parent's circumstances are different. Support is tailored to the individual and may include education and training, employment preparation, confidence building, referrals to local services and assistance to overcome barriers.
